Understanding Fridge Freezer Types
Before diving into the getting process, it is necessary to understand the types of fridge freezers available. Each type includes its special functions and benefits, catering to different requirements and preferences.
Kinds Of Fridge FreezersTypeDescriptionTop FreezerThe standard model with a freezer compartment on the top and a bigger refrigerator section below.Bottom FreezerA more recent option where the freezer is positioned at the bottom, enabling simple access to fresh food.Side-by-SideBoth the fridge and freezer compartments are positioned beside each other, offering ample storage.French DoorA popular option featuring double doors for the fridge and a separate freezer drawer, using substantial gain access to and variety.Compact/StackableSmaller units suitable for tight spaces, such as houses or dorm spaces, accommodating very little requirements.Elements to Consider When Buying a Fridge Freezer
When buying a fridge freezer, numerous factors enter into play. Below is a list of vital considerations:

Size and Space: Evaluate offered space in your kitchen or designated area. Procedure the height, width, and depth to make sure an appropriate fit.

Capacity: Choose a model with sufficient capacity based on your home size and food storage needs. Typical capabilities range from 10 to 30 cubic feet.

Energy Efficiency: Opt for energy-efficient designs that lower energy bills and decrease environmental effect. Search for the ENERGY STAR label.

Features: Different models include varying features. Common features consist of:
Ice and water dispensersAdjustable shelvesTemperature control settingsSmart technology combination (Wi-Fi connectivity)
Style and Design: Select a design that complements your kitchen design. Consider finishes and colors that fit your individual visual.

Budget: Determine a budget plan range that encompasses both preliminary costs and prospective long-lasting expenditures, including upkeep and repairs.

Comprehending size requirements is vital. Here's how to approximate the proper fridge freezer size for your household:
Single Person: 10-15 cubic feetCouples: 15-20 cubic feetSmall Family (3-4 individuals): 20-25 cubic feetLarge Family (5+ people): 25-30 cubic feetTips for Measuring SpaceMeasure the width, height, and depth of the location where the fridge freezer will be put.Represent door clearance and any adjoining walls or appliances.Remember to leave additional area for ventilation (generally 1 inch around the sides and 2 inches at the back).Frequently Asked Questions About Buying Fridge Freezers1. What is the average life expectancy of a fridge freezer?
The average life expectancy of a fridge freezer is around 10 to 15 years. Routine maintenance can assist extend its functional life.
2. How can I keep my fridge freezer for optimal performance?
To maintain a fridge freezer:
Clean the coils frequently to ensure efficient cooling.Check and replace seals and gaskets to avoid air leaks.Keep the interior organized and clutter-free for appropriate air flow.3. Do I need to select a specific energy star rating?
Selecting a fridge freezer with an ENERGY STAR ranking is suggested, as it represents adherence to energy efficiency guidelines established by the EPA.
4. Are smart fridge freezers worth the financial investment?
Smart fridge freezers can use practical functions like remote control access, stock tracking, and notifications. However, they come with a higher price. Weighing the conveniences against the cost is advised.
5. Should I purchase an extended warranty?
Prolonged warranties can be advantageous for comfort, particularly for high-end models. However, consider the additional expense and possible repair work the guarantee covers before deciding.
